Is there best/preferred IPTV setup?


ptmuldoon

Recommended Posts

ptmuldoon

I'm still new/exploring Emby, just recently setting up LiveTV with my IPTV provider and curious what everyone's thoughts are on the best/preferred setup.

I currently run a Proxmox NAS with most things running in various containers or VMs.  And I have a container running Emby; added my IPTV provider and can watch the LiveTV pretty well with no issues.

But I'm also exploring options,  and have setup containers for both NextPVR and xTeVE, and hope to experiment with TVHeadead later this week.

Is using the 'built in' IPTV with Emby the best way?   Or is it better/preferred to pass in the LiveTV it from NextPVR (Or other) into Emby?

And is it preferred to keep them on separate containers/VMs, or run Emby, NextPVR (or other) all on the same container/VM?   

Does any see any speed or performance improvements one way over another?

i have a combination of 2 iptv subs and a 3rd m3u from a local tv server that does nothing but manage the pcie cards.

i would recommend iptvboss to provide emby with a fully curated m3u and xmltv file. emby's built in features are significantly behind the features in that tool. plus it gives you resilience.
